A medical alert system in South Glens Falls can offer lots of elderly and handicapped individuals with the ability to live on their own, and work out a high degree of self-reliance. Here’s exactly what you have to know before signing up with a medical alert system service provider.
Technically, an alert system is usually consisted of a wrist band transmitter– resembling a wrist watch– or a necklace-type transmitter that is used at all times. If the person needs to have a medical problem or accident, they can merely press a button on the used transmitter to interact with the medical alert tracking.
This helps the monitoring center expert to much better advise you in case of a medical emergency, and they might likewise send out emergency medical assistance if needed. Optionally, the monitoring center can be instructed to likewise contact one or more of your family members whenever the help button is pressed.The rate of a medical alert system can differ according to the level of service you need, but in general they are a really reasonably-priced alternative to assisted living.

Medical Alert Necklace
Millions of persons suffer from a number of damaging medical conditions, which can include cardiovascular problems, diabetes, asthma, neurological conditions, allergic reactions, fainting, epilepsy, memory loss or blindness, to call a couple of. The situation becomes all the more major when an individual lives alone.
Medical Alert lockets are very handy for such individuals. These pendants and the pendants with them can be inscribed with short but essential medical bio information and the ID of the client– for example, his/her name, telephone number, name of the medical professional and a quick description of the individual’s disease. They can be made in stunning styles in steel, sterling silver or gold.
In addition to the above details, such necklaces can also be fitted with really little, lightweight and non-intrusive electronic medical alarm transmitter buttons developed to alert emergency services in the event of a medical issue. If you slip and fall in your restroom and fracture your hip, all you require to do is to push the button on your necklace and you can get assist in a short time. This system can connect to your house telephone line and location a call for help. Your relative, friends and doctor get the alert, and the physician reaches you with the assistance you need. These devices might be expensive, however a little search might enable you to find you inexpensive medical alarm systems. These devices are fitted with batteries, which have a quite long life.

Emergency Buttons and Medical Alert button in 12803
Panic Buttons for the senior are available in lots of choices and with numerous features. Basically a panic button is an emergency button which can be pressed in case of an emergency, whether it be a fall, or heart attack. These panic buttons can be used around the neck or as a bracelet.
The individual in distress presses a button, which sends a signal. Generally this will position an emergency call to the numbers currently set into the system.
Some business allow 9 numbers to be programmed. Each of these 9 numbers will be called one after the other till a human is reached. In case you are wondering how a machine knows that a human has raised the phone, then here is how it works. When an individual takes the call, he is asked to enter in a number. If the number is gone into properly, then the system presumes that it is a live individual and not an answering machine. The system will play the message for the individual lifting the call.
In a 2-way system, a 2-way communication is established in between the individual in distress and the emergency alert company. This is why it is crucial you choose a trusted company. It is well worth the few extra dollars invested per month, in return for quality service and reaction.
Some 2-way service providers will supply extra service. Some alarm companies will pull up medical records of the patient to figure out if he has any known medical concerns. This makes sure instant service and can avoid a great deal of trouble and aggravation.
Panic buttons for the elderly can be used as a bracelet, pendant or on the belt. They are typically water proof so there is no concerns with the emergency alert systems getting ruined due to wetness.

Senior Alert Systems and Medical Alert Devices FAQ
-
- Do You want a Home-Based or Mobile System?
Originally, medical alert systems were developed to work inside your house, with your landline telephone.
And you can still go that route. Numerous companies also now use the option of home-based systems that work over a cellular network, for those who may not have a landline.
With these systems, pressing the wearable call button permits you to speak to a dispatcher through a base system situated in your home.
However numerous business offer mobile options, too. You can utilize these systems at home, but they’ll also enable you to call for help while you’re out and about.
These operate over cellular networks and integrate GPS technology. This way, if you get lost or press the call button for help however are not able to talk, the tracking service can find you.
-
- Should You Add a Fall-Detection Feature?
Some companies offer the option of automatic fall detection, for an additional monthly fee. Manufacturers say these devices sense falls when they occur and automatically contact the dispatch center, just as they would if you had pressed the call button.
-
- Whats the Cost?
Fees. Beware of complicated pricing plans and hidden fees. Look for a company with no extra fees related to equipment, shipping, installation, activation, or service and repair. Don’t fall for scams that offer free service or “donated or used” equipment.
Contracts. You should not have to enter into a long-term contract. You should only have to pay ongoing monthly fees, which should range between $25 and $45 a month (about $1 a day). Be careful about paying for service in advance, since you never know when you’ll need to stop the service temporarily (due to a hospitalization, for instance) or permanently.
Guarantee and cancellation policies. Look for a full money-back guarantee, or at least a trial period, in case you are not satisfied with the service. And you’ll want the ability to cancel at any time with no penalties (and a full refund if monthly fees have already been paid).
Discounts. Ask about discounts for multiple people in the same household, as well as for veterans, membership organizations, medical insurance or via a hospital, medical or care organization. Ask if the company offers any discount options or a sliding fee scale for people with lower incomes.
Insurance. For the most part, Medicare and private insurance companies will not cover the costs of a medical alert. In some states Medicaid may cover all or part of the cost. You can check with your private insurance company to see if it offers discounts or referrals.
Tax deductions. Check with your tax professional to find out if the cost of a medical alert is tax deductible as a medically necessary expense.
Where can i buy a Personal Emergency Response System in South Glens Falls, NY
A medical alarm can produce a huge difference in the lives of elderly people and people with special needs. Also known as a medical alert or Personal Emergency Response System (PERS), it was created to signal the presence of a hazard needing instant awareness and summon emergency medical workers. Seniors or disabled people residing by themselves are the primary users of this kind of device.
Household accidents are common, but there are instances where they can be fatal. These are mostly cases where victims may have made it if help had showed up sooner. Seniors or individuals with disabilities have a higher risk for these things, and may be unable to cope with them without having assistance. This is when a medical alarm could be invaluable.
The standard of help that wearers of medical alert system have entitlement to is another major selling point. People who answer calls at the monitoring center are trained to handle medical emergencies and will provide instant assistance. Users’ private information is usually kept on file to ensure that good care and precautions are taken when responding to medical problems or emergencies.
Among the reasons why elderly people move to assisted living facilities and leave their homes is the fear that there won’t be any one to help in an emergency or accident while living alone. However, there are many who feel that they may lose their sense of independence inside a an elderly care facility or retirement home. Using a medical alarm can successfully eliminate the primary reason for going into an assisted living situation and allows seniors to have their dignity and freedom intact.
Just like all consumer products, medical alert systems vary in terms of price and features such as range, hours of standby power, repair and replacement options, payment options, and setup time. There are numerous providers and vendors for this service, so it is important to do some research and product comparison before buying. This way, users can be assured of a product that fits their needs and lifestyle.

Life Alert
Life Alert is one of the best known medical alert systems on the market today. They are famous for the “I’ve fallen and can’t get up” TV commercials. They have two major product lines; Life Alert 50+ and Life Alert Classic.
The good:
Life Alert is built around medical alert monitoring and do not have any other product lines. They have been a player in the industry for years and have built one of the best offerings available. They offer several features such as fire, carbon monoxide, and fall monitoring. There is installation service available. They also offer a refund if the user dies alone in their home.
The bad:
The monthly costs are much higher than other services. This is due one of the largest and best known companies in the industry. Purchasing medical alert system is difficult and sales reps seemed to give differing information on each call. They have 24 hour monitoring but customer service is only available during business hours. They require a 3 year contract, which is much longer than any competitor. Additional options are expensive to add and increase monthly fees. They do not have activity monitoring or automated system testing. While they have many features, there is no fall monitor option available.

South Glens Falls, New York
South Glens Falls is a village in Saratoga County, New York, United States. The population was 3,368 at the 2000 census. The village is in the northern part of the Town of Moreau, south of the City of Glens Falls.
Cooper's Cave, shown on the village seal, is named after the author, James Fenimore Cooper. Cooper was inspired to use the area as a location in his novel, The Last of The Mohicans, after visiting the area.[2]
In the late Woodland period, the area was considered to be the winter hunting grounds for the Mohawk and Algonquian tribes. Slowly, the area became attractive to settlement as good were transported through the "Great Carry" (now Route 9), between Glens Falls and Fort Edward.[3]
